Summer Diet Tips: Desi Foods And Drinks To Naturally Boost Energy

Introduction:

As the temperatures rise and the sun beats down, it’s essential to pay attention to what we eat and drink to keep our energy levels high during the scorching summer months. Embracing a summer-friendly diet that includes traditional Indian foods and beverages can not only help beat the heat but also provide a natural boost of energy. Let’s explore some desi delights that can keep you refreshed and energized throughout the season.

  1. Cooling Cucumbers: Cucumbers are a quintessential summer vegetable with high water content. They help in staying hydrated and are low in calories, making them an excellent snack option. You can enjoy them in salads, raita, or sliced with a sprinkle of chaat masala for a refreshing twist.
  2. Refreshing Mint: Mint, or pudina, is known for its cooling properties. It aids digestion and can be used in various forms – from adding it to drinks like mint lemonade to incorporating it into chutneys and raitas. A glass of mint-infused buttermilk (chaos) is not only delicious but also a great way to stay cool.
  3. Hydrating Coconut Water: Nature’s sports drink, coconut water, is rich in electrolytes and helps combat dehydration. It’s a perfect alternative to sugary beverages and provides a natural energy boost. Include coconut water in your daily routine to stay hydrated and refreshed.
  4. Sattu: Sattu, a traditional flour made from roasted gram, is a powerhouse of nutrients. It’s a common ingredient in North Indian cuisine and can be consumed in various forms, such as sattu drinks or parathas. Packed with protein and fiber, sattu keeps you feeling full and energized.
  5. Lemon Delights: Lemons are a summer staple that can be used in multiple ways. A glass of nimbu pani (lemonade) with a pinch of black salt is not only a classic summer beverage, but also an excellent source of Vitamin C. Additionally, the tangy flavor adds a zing to various dishes and salads.
  6. Water-Rich Melons: Melons like watermelon and muskmelon are hydrating fruits with a high water content. Enjoying a bowl of chilled melon cubes can be a delicious and nutritious way to stay cool while providing your body with essential vitamins and minerals.
  7. Light and Nutrient-Rich Dals: Opt for lighter dals such as moong dal during the summer months. These days, they are easy to digest and provide a good source of protein. Prepare dishes like moong dal khichdi or include moong dal in salads for a nutritious and energy-boosting meal.
  8. Spicy Green Chillies: Surprisingly, spicy foods can help in cooling the body by inducing sweating. Green chilies, commonly used in Indian cuisine, contain capsaicin, which boosts metabolism and increases energy levels. Add them to curries and chutneys, or even sprinkle some on salads for a flavorful kick.
